Anna Shaw Children’s Institute
Dalton, GA
Anna Shaw Children’s Institute will provide evaluation, diagnosis, and ongoing care for children from birth to 11 with developmental delays and the behavior associated with those delays. Caring for children with: Attention disorders, Autism spectrum disorders, Behavioral issues due to developmental delays, Behavioral and developmental challenges due to pediatric chronic illnesses (genetic disorders, epilepsy, prematurity, diabetes, asthma, cancer), Developmental delays in speech, language and thinking ability, Habit disorders, Learning disorders, Motor skill delays related to other conditions, Regulatory disorders, Visual and hearing impairments
Chattanooga Autism Center:
Chattanooga, TN
The Chattanooga Autism Center provides outpatient psychological services to people with Autism Spectrum Disorders (ASD). These services include Cognitive Behavior Therapy, Applied Behavior Analysis (ABA) Therapy, and diagnostic assessment and testing for autism and related mental health conditions.

Scarab Behavioral Health Services, LLC
Offices in Nashville and Knoxville, TN with some services in Chattanooga area.
Scarab Behavior Analysts have training in fields of behavioral analysis, special education, clinical pathology or marriage and family therapy. BCBAs or eligible for Board Certification. Adolescent psycho-sexual in-home specialists are master level professionals with at least two years experience of working with sexually offending/sexually reactive populations and/or are approved providers with TN Sex Offender Treatment Board. Goal is to equip families with specific knowledge, expertise, and methodologies which will assist their children in reaching a successful outcome.
